Jeff Franklin is a name that resonates deeply within the entertainment industry, particularly among those who grew up in the late 1980s and early 1990s. As the creator of iconic television shows like "Full House" and "Family Matters," he established himself as a master of the family sitcom format. However, behind the laughter and the wholesome family values portrayed on screen, Franklin built a substantial financial empire. Understanding Jeff Franklin's net worth requires a look at his prolific career, his business acumen, and the enduring legacy of the properties he has developed. His journey from a young television enthusiast to a billionaire producer is a testament to his vision and relentless work ethic in Hollywood.

Kailyn’s foray into the world of authored literature further illustrates her ambition and her ability to translate her public persona into profitable ventures. In 2018, she released her memoir, "Our Turn," co-written with journalist Natalie Kickerstick. The book provided a more in-depth and intimate look at her life, struggles with poverty, and the complexities of her relationships, offering fans a perspective that went far beyond the edited snippets of her television life. The publication of a memoir is a significant financial undertaking, often involving advances, royalties, and substantial marketing efforts. The fact that Kailyn was able to successfully navigate this process and release a book that resonated with her audience indicates not only a desire to share her story but also a financial windfall that added a significant digit to her overall net worth.

His initial years in Buffalo were a period of development. He bounced between the majors and the minors, learning the rigors of the North American game. However, the 2005-06 season marked his true emergence as a cornerstone player. Playing on a line with fellow grinders Jason Pominville and Paul Gaustad, Gionta embraced the gritty identity of the Sabres. He wasn't the most skilled player on the ice in terms of flair, but he was perhaps the most reliable. He possessed a unique blend of size, skill, and hockey IQ that allowed him to compete effectively against larger, more physical opponents. His offensive production was steady, but his defensive responsibility was unparalleled. He became the glue that held the second line together, responsible for killing penalties, blocking shots, and winning faceoffs—statistical categories that rarely make headlines but are vital to team success.
